December US jobs report expected to show hiring slowdown, declining wage gains

From finance.yahoo.com

The December jobs report is set for release Friday morning and is expected to show more signs of a cooling labor market to finish 2023. The monthly labor report from the Bureau of Labor Statistics, slated for release at 8:30 a.m. ET, is expected to show nonfarm payrolls rose by 175,000 in December while the unemployment rate ticked up to 3.8% from the previous month, according to consensus estimates compiled by Bloomberg. In November, the US economy added 199,000 jobs while unemployment unexpectedly fell to 3.7%. Here are the key numbers Wall Street will be looking at, according to data from Bloomberg: • Nonfarm ...
